ASHI’s Leadership Training Conference (LTC) was packed with top-draw speakers from all over the United States and Canada.

They covered meat-and-potatoes subjects including:

  • Understanding and applying social media
  • How to build team cooperation in your chapter
  • What’s the Dark Net all about?
  • What’s going on with ASHI, from the President
  • Mentoring and coaching skills for newbies (who will be the future of this profession, if this profession is to survive)
  • Understanding your thoughts and emotions, which can make you a better, more successful inspector and human being
  • What the Council of Representatives (CoR) is all about
  • Organizing killer educational programs
  • Asking about and discussing legal situations and issues with an attorney who specializes in defending and guiding home inspectors
